Brand Power And Licensing Revenues
Beyond real estate, Trump's brand licensing and advisory deals contribute a meaningful share of his reported earnings. These arrangements often include upfront fees, ongoing royalties, and marketing commitments.
Focus groups and market research suggest strong name recognition globally, which translates into premium pricing for licensed products and consulting services. Analysts weigh brand strength alongside debt levels when modeling net worth.
Real Estate Portfolio Valuation
Core holdings include office towers, hotels, and mixed-use developments, many of which carry high valuations in major metros. Appraised values fluctuate with local demand, interest rates, and zoning changes.
Some properties benefit from long-term leases with credit tenants, while others rely on short-term hospitality revenue that can vary by season and global events.
Media And Entertainment Income
Television deals, streaming partnerships, and publishing contracts have historically added tens of millions annually. Post-presidency, content platforms and production houses compete for his visibility.
Digital media efforts, including social platforms and online programming, create additional revenue via ads, sponsorships, and direct audience contributions. These streams are sensitive to platform policy shifts.
Political Income And Post-Presidency Activities
Since leaving office, speaking fees, memoir sales, and advisory roles have expanded the revenue base. Legal defense funds and affiliated nonprofits also interact with his broader financial picture.
Tax strategies, estate planning, and charitable structures further influence reported net worth, often through valuation discounts for illiquid assets and controlled entities.

How reliable are Donald Trump's self-reported net worth figures?
They provide upper-bound estimates but are typically higher than independent valuations due to optimistic assumptions and inclusion of intangible brand value.
Which source is most frequently cited by financial experts?
Forbes and Bloomberg Billionaires Index are commonly referenced, offering methodologies that combine market data with disclosed assets and liabilities.
Does legal scrutiny or ongoing litigation affect perceived net worth?
Potential liabilities, court-ordered penalties, and settlement obligations can temporarily reduce accessible net worth even if asset values remain unchanged on paper.
How do licensing and brand deals compare in impact to real estate holdings?
Real estate often represents the largest asset bucket, while licensing can provide higher annual cash flow with lower upfront capital, making both critical for total valuation.
